Here's a simple way to directly capture the ACPI event, kudos to Alex
Hung and Colin King!

== SystemTap AML op-codes ==

1. Clone the pmdebug git repository:

git clone https://github.com/alexhungce/pmdebug

2. Install SystemTap and the appropriate kernel .ddebs

sudo apt-get install systemtap

2.1) Create an /etc/apt/sources.list.d/ddebs.list by running the
following line at a terminal:

echo "deb http://ddebs.ubuntu.com $(lsb_release -cs) main restricted
universe multiverse" | sudo tee -a /etc/apt/sources.list.d/ddebs.list

2.2) Import the debug symbol archive signing key:

sudo apt-key adv --keyserver keyserver.ubuntu.com --recv-keys 428D7C01

2.3) Then run:

sudo apt-get update

2.4) Download and install the debug kernel, e.g.

sudo apt-get install linux-image-`uname -r`-dbgsym

3. Run the script

sudo stap -g pmdebug/systemtap/amltrace/amltrace.stp | tee output

4. Press non-functional hotkeys

5. Attach 'output'

** Description changed:

  Gigabyte P57 laptop
  
  Fresh install, 10 days old, updated yesterday so software/kernel should
  be current.
  
  Some function keys work.
  Function plus F1 puts the machine to sleep
  Function plus F7, F8, F9 control the volume
  
  However,
  Pressing Function plus F2 does not turn off wireless
  Pressing Function plus F3,F4 do not change brightness
  Function plus F5 does not change output to LCD or Monitor
  Pressing Function plus F6 does not toggle touchpad (a separate bug in this 
machine, but the Elantech touchpad is recognised at the moment.)
  Function plus F10 does not turn the display off
  Function plus F11 does not turn off bluetooth
  Function plus F12 does not disable the camera
  
  Please let me know if you need any further troubleshooting
